'use strict'; var deepMap = require('../../utils/collection/deepMap'); function factory(type, config, load, typed) { /** * Calculate the cosine of a value. * * For matrices, the function is evaluated element wise. * * Syntax: * * math.cos(x) * * Examples: * * math.cos(2) // returns number -0.4161468365471422 * math.cos(math.pi / 4) // returns number 0.7071067811865475 * math.cos(math.unit(180, 'deg')) // returns number -1 * math.cos(math.unit(60, 'deg')) // returns number 0.5 * * const angle = 0.2 * math.pow(math.sin(angle), 2) + math.pow(math.cos(angle), 2) // returns number ~1 * * See also: * * cos, tan * * @param {number | BigNumber | Complex | Unit | Array | Matrix} x Function input * @return {number | BigNumber | Complex | Array | Matrix} Cosine of x */ var cos = typed('cos', { 'number': Math.cos, 'Complex': function Complex(x) { return x.cos(); }, 'BigNumber': function BigNumber(x) { return x.cos(); }, 'Unit': function Unit(x) { if (!x.hasBase(type.Unit.BASE_UNITS.ANGLE)) { throw new TypeError('Unit in function cos is no angle'); } return cos(x.value); }, 'Array | Matrix': function ArrayMatrix(x) { return deepMap(x, cos); } }); cos.toTex = { 1: "\\cos\\left(${args[0]}\\right)" }; return cos; } exports.name = 'cos'; exports.factory = factory;
